Hi Everyone,      My name is Tracy and I had my WLS on May 11, 2007, roughly 8 months ago now. It was THE absolute best decision I have ever made in my life. Although my BCBS ended up paying for my entire bill, I had to wait 18 months before I finally got approved. I totally understand what some of you guys are going through. It's extremely frustrating to know how much you want the surgery, but you are basically told over and over again to just wait.       I had my surgery at Rush University Medical Center in Chicago by Dr. James Madura. He is such a brilliant surgeon and has such compassion and kindness for his patients. He knows obesity is a disease and doesn't treat you like a lazy you know what. The surgeon that I first saw told me that if I got off of my fat a&%, that maybe I wouldn't weigh so much. I thank God every day for Dr. Madura.       I was absolutely amazed at my results. At my ten day post op appt, I had lost 25 pounds. I burst into tears when I saw that on the dr's scale. Currently, at almost 8 months post op, I sit at 142 lbs. lost, with about another 60 to go.  I enjoy reading all of your posts, I thought I would finally introduce myself.
